Intellicheck, Inc., a leader in identity verification solutions, has announced that CEO Bryan Lewis will present an Innovation Session at ACAMS Las Vegas 2025, the world’s largest annual conference dedicated to anti-financial crime, held at the Aria Resort & Casino in Las Vegas, Nevada, from September 16–18, 2025. The session, titled “The Innovation Blind Spot: Why Identity Starts with Real Verification,” will take place on Tuesday, September 16, from 1:15 p.m. to 1:40 p.m. PT.

Presentation Highlights

In his session, Lewis will emphasize that every system’s strength hinges on its entry point, advocating for real-time ID verification to stop fraud before it starts. He will address the growing threats of synthetic identity fraud, which surged 311% in Q1 2025, and deepfake-driven schemes, which skyrocketed by 1,100% in the same period. These evolving challenges undermine traditional verification methods, making Intellicheck’s proprietary DMV-issued ID analysis critical for industries requiring speed and certainty.

The ACAMS Las Vegas conference is a key gathering for compliance officers, regulators, law enforcement, and industry leaders, offering insights into the latest anti-financial crime strategies and technologies. Intellicheck’s technology, the only SaaS-based validation service using proprietary DMV-ID analysis, validates approximately 100 million identities annually across North America, achieving 99.975% decisioning accuracy in under a second.
